In order to get a true Delta experience, we recommend a visit to 2 different Okavango camps; one which is more water-based for mokoro (traditional canoes) safaris, boating, fishing and water-based wildlife.  Some of the "Delta specials", such as water-dependent antelopes like the Sitatunga and Red Lechwe are found in the permanent water areas.  Birding is also superb here.

These areas provide guests with a different wildlife experience - the areas are well-known for habitats much preferred by elephants, lions and wild dogs.  The Linyanti River flows along Botswana's northern border and eastward where it connects with the Chobe river and eventually the Zambezi.  The Savuti channel also originates in this area and it, combined with the river provide diverse habitats, making the area a superb wildlife viewing environment.  Birding along the river is also excellent.

Activities are enjoyed around the Savuti Channel or Linyanti River on boats, vehicles or from hides.
